WebDec 12, 2024 · BrowserLeaks is a site that can show many insights on what your browser is giving away. It runs tests for IP location, DNS detection, WebRTC leaks, JavaScript, Fonts and other technologies. It is clean and most importantly: very accurate. In testing, I found it to do a better detection job than most other similar sites. Unique fingerprints are the goal, as they allow sites to distinguish between … clock reclinerWebJan 5, 2024 · This is a free online tool anyone can use to test their browser for different types of security and privacy issues. Once on the BrowserLeaks website, navigate to WebRTC Leak Test. Click the hyperlink, and let the page load. Your real IP address will be displayed here.
